Specifications
Engine
The Renault 5 Le Car comes equipped with a 1.4-liter engine that produces 58 horsepower. While this may not seem like a lot of power, it is more than enough for the size and weight of the car. The engine is also very reliable and can last for many years with proper maintenance.
Transmission
The Renault 5 Le Car comes with a four-speed manual transmission. While this may not be ideal for those who prefer automatic transmissions, it is perfect for those who want to have complete control over their driving experience. The transmission is also very smooth and easy to shift, making it a pleasure to drive.

Exterior
The Renault 5 Le Car has a distinct and iconic design, with its boxy shape and round headlights. It also comes in a variety of colors, allowing you to choose the one that best suits your personality. The car is also compact and easy to park, making it perfect for city driving.

Disadvantages
While the Renault 5 Le Car has many advantages, there are also some disadvantages to consider, including:
1. Limited Space
The Renault 5 Le Car is relatively small, which means it has limited space for passengers and cargo. It may not be suitable for those who need a car that can carry large items or multiple passengers.
2. Manual Transmission
The Renault 5 Le Car comes with a manual transmission, which may not be ideal for those who prefer automatic transmissions or have physical limitations that make shifting gears difficult.
3. Maintenance Requirements
The Renault 5 Le Car is a classic car, which means it may require more maintenance than a newer car. Finding replacement parts can also be more difficult and expensive.
